burke
Uploaded by
22 SLIDES
365 VUES
220LIKES

Advanced Control and Decode Unit Architecture for PC and MAR in Computer Systems

DESCRIPTION

This document describes an advanced control and decode unit architecture utilized in computer systems, focusing on the roles of the Program Counter (PC), Memory Address Register (MAR), Instruction Register (IR), and Memory Data Register (MDR). It explains the process of data fetching, instruction decoding, and execution in a structured manner, detailing component interactions and control signals. Designed by Dr. Esam Al_Qaralleh, this architecture demonstrates the functionality of the system using constants and registers, elucidating how data is processed through multiple stages.

1 / 22

Download Presentation
Télécharger la présentation

Advanced Control and Decode Unit Architecture for PC and MAR in Computer Systems

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Control/Decode Unite PC MAR IR MDR Constant 4 Y R1 R2 Z Dr. Esam Al_Qaralleh

  2. Pcout, MARin, Read, Select4, Add, Zin Control/Decode Unite PC MAR IR MDR Constant 4 Y R1 R2 R1 Z Dr. Esam Al_Qaralleh

  3. Pcout, MARin, Read, Select4, Add, Zin Control/Decode Unite PC MAR MAR IR MDR Constant 4 Y R1 R2 R1 Z Dr. EsamAl_Qaralleh

  4. Pcout, MARin, Read, Select4, Add, Zin Control/Decode Unite PC Read MAR MAR IR MDR Constant 4 Y R1 R2 R1 Z Dr. Esam Al_Qaralleh

  5. Pcout, MARin, Read, Select4, Add, Zin Control/Decode Unite PC Read MAR MAR IR MDR Constant 4 Y R1 Select4 R2 R1 Z Dr. Esam Al_Qaralleh

  6. Pcout, MARin, Read, Select4, Add, Zin Control/Decode Unite PC Read MAR MAR IR MDR Constant 4 Y R1 Select4 R1 R2 ADD PC+4 Z Dr. Esam Al_Qaralleh

  7. Pcout, MARin, Read, Select4, Add, Zin Control/Decode Unite PC Read MAR MAR IR MDR Constant 4 Y R1 Select4 R2 R1 ADD PC+4 Z Z Dr. Esam Al_Qaralleh

  8. Zout, Pcin, Yin, WMFC Control/Decode Unite PC MAR IR MDR Constant 4 Y R1 R2 R2 R1 Z Dr. Esam Al_Qaralleh

  9. Zout, Pcin, Yin, WMFC Control/Decode Unite PC PC MAR IR MDR Constant 4 Y R1 R2 R1 Z Dr. Esam Al_Qaralleh

  10. Zout, Pcin, Yin, WMFC Control/Decode Unite PC PC MAR IR MDR Constant 4 Y Y R1 R2 R1 Z Dr. Esam Al_Qaralleh

  11. Zout, Pcin, Yin, WMFC Control/Decode Unite PC PC WMFC MAR IR MDR Waiting for the Data to come from the memory. When the data or Instruction is available, it will be Latched into MDR Constant 4 Y Y R1 R2 R1 Z Dr. Esam Al_Qaralleh

  12. MDRout, IRin Control/Decode Unite PC PC MAR IR MDR Constant 4 Y Y R1 R2 R1 Z Dr. Esam Al_Qaralleh

  13. MDRout, IRin Control/Decode Unite PC PC MAR IR IR ADD R1, R2 MDR Constant 4 Y Y R1 R2 Z Dr. Esam Al_Qaralleh

  14. R1out, Yin, SELECTY Control/Decode Unite PC PC MAR IR IR ADD R1, R2 MDR Constant 4 Y Y R1 R2 Z Dr. Esam Al_Qaralleh

  15. R1out, Yin, SELECTY Control/Decode Unite PC PC MAR IR IR ADD R1, R2 MDR Constant 4 Y Y Y R1 R2 Z Dr. Esam Al_Qaralleh

  16. R1out, Yin, SELECTY Control/Decode Unite PC PC MAR IR IR ADD R1, R2 MDR Constant 4 Y Y Y R1 SelectY R2 Z Dr. Esam Al_Qaralleh

  17. R2out, ADD, Zin Control/Decode Unite PC PC MAR IR IR ADD R1, R2 MDR Constant 4 Y Y Y R1 SelectY R2 Z Dr. Esam Al_Qaralleh

  18. R2out, ADD, Zin Control/Decode Unite PC PC MAR IR IR ADD R1, R2 MDR Constant 4 Y Y Y R1 SelectY R2 ADD Z Dr. Esam Al_Qaralleh

  19. R2out, ADD, Zin Control/Decode Unite PC PC MAR IR IR ADD R1, R2 MDR Constant 4 Y Y Y R1 SelectY R2 ADD Z Z Dr. Esam Al_Qaralleh

  20. Zout, R1in, END Control/Decode Unite PC PC MAR IR IR ADD R1, R2 MDR Constant 4 Y Y Y R1 SelectY R2 ADD Z Z Dr. Esam Al_Qaralleh

  21. Zout, R1in, END Control/Decode Unite PC PC MAR IR IR ADD R1, R2 MDR Constant 4 Y Y Y R1 R1 SelectY R2 ADD Z Z Dr. Esam Al_Qaralleh

  22. Zout, R1in, END Control/Decode Unite PC PC MAR IR IR ADD R1, R2 MDR Constant 4 Y Y Y R1 R1 SelectY R2 ADD Z Z Dr. Esam Al_Qaralleh

More Related
SlideServe
Audio
Live Player
Audio Wave
Play slide audio to activate visualizer